THURSTON MOORE QUARTET - The Roadhouse Session Vol.1

2007 Japanese issue 3-track CD album from the Sonic Youth frontman, featuring lengthy improvisational pieces performed with Chris Corsano, Paul Flaherty, and Wally Shoup, picture sleeve + obi s trip, more details to follow...

Tracklisting:
1. Leading And Bleeding
2. Save The Windmill Attack For Lunch
3. Languishing In The Jazz Section

Release date: Wednesday 24 October 2007
Record Label: Columbia
Catalogue No: COCB-53675
Country of Origin: Japan

Thurston Moore Quartet - The Roadhouse Session Vol. 1 CD
Same line up as Live At Tonic (Wally Shoup, Paul Flaherty, Thurston Moore & Chris Corsano). This is a studio recording from Sept. 2002, unintentionally aged for 5 years in the incapable hands of the drummer and then rescued from obscurity by Jim O'Rourke for Japanese Columbia.
